Temasek shows way for local firms to support social entrepreneurship

Its mentors are guiding 8 social enterprises

    Published Fri, Jul 1, 2016 · 09:50 PM

    Singapore

    AN online platform based in India connects sports talent in rural areas to professional athletes and coaches worldwide. A mobile app puts patients with depression in Indonesia in contact with psychologists. A Philippine startup makes LED lamps that run on salt water and renewable energy for slum-dwellers.

    In each of these cases, a social enterprise wants to make a difference - and Temasek International hopes to help make that happen. The Singapore investment company has a 20-strong team of mentors to tend to eight social enterprise teams under the Singapore International Foundation's Young Social Entrepreneurs (SIF YSE) programme.
